What are the most common GMC repair issues for vehicles driven in the Deal, NJ area?

Given Deal's coastal location, GMC trucks and SUVs often face issues related to salt air corrosion, particularly on brake lines and undercarriages. We also frequently service GMC models for problems with the Terrain's 1.5L turbo engine and Sierra's transmission, exacerbated by stop-and-go Shore traffic on Route 71 and 35.

How can I find a reputable, specialized GMC repair shop near Deal?

Look for a shop that is ASE-certified and employs technicians with specific GMC or GM training. In the Deal/Asbury Park area, a quality shop will have strong local reviews, use genuine GM parts or high-quality OEM equivalents, and often have diagnostic tools like a GM MDI to properly interface with your vehicle's computer systems.

Are GMC repair costs higher at dealerships versus independent shops in Monmouth County?

Typically, yes, dealership labor rates are higher than those at reputable independent shops in the Deal area. However, for complex computer or warranty-related issues, the dealership's specialized equipment and factory-trained technicians may be necessary. Always get a detailed written estimate for comparison.

When should I seek immediate GMC service versus scheduling a routine appointment?

Seek immediate service for warning lights like "Service Stabilitrak" or "Reduced Engine Power," unusual transmission shifting, or brake problems, especially before navigating busy local corridors like the Garden State Parkway. Schedule routine service for maintenance items like oil changes, which are crucial for engines working hard in Shore traffic.

Does the local climate in Deal affect my GMC's service schedule?

Absolutely. The humid, salty air accelerates corrosion, making undercarriage washes and more frequent brake inspections vital. Furthermore, the hot summers and cold winters demand close attention to your cooling system and battery health, which we stress more often than manufacturers' standard schedules.
